Output 21f9aeaee7fbfc0e55be8d4d48226f1f0fa66cb7db6737adb537815f172eae05:3

value
15138974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d44d835c02f30d798d891347212431704bb0e94 OP_EQUAL
address
32uBBSbd9j8BBqsLaQFRio9oy7QzAt62iU
transaction
21f9aeaee7fbfc0e55be8d4d48226f1f0fa66cb7db6737adb537815f172eae05
spent
true